Output dd35adfbcea6696a387a1edfec6ca86f8383090471983540b75207dc44f90474:0

value
2596889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f7041c21c9f626a422ee2478c7cb64877eeb6e1 OP_EQUAL
address
34ZFMEYtonR7cKmYdLJjyM7PnFXN9sjpAk
transaction
dd35adfbcea6696a387a1edfec6ca86f8383090471983540b75207dc44f90474
spent
true